在数字化时代,企业安全漏洞已成为影响企业稳定运营的重要因素。本文将深入探讨企业安全漏洞的审计与管理,帮助读者了解如何有效识别、评估和控制潜在风险。
一、企业安全漏洞概述
1.1 安全漏洞的定义
安全漏洞是指系统、软件或网络中存在的可以被攻击者利用的缺陷,导致信息泄露、系统崩溃、服务中断等问题。
1.2 常见的安全漏洞类型
- 操作系统漏洞:操作系统内核或服务中的缺陷,可能导致远程攻击。
- 应用程序漏洞:软件应用中的缺陷,如SQL注入、XSS攻击等。
- 网络协议漏洞:网络协议中的缺陷,如TCP/IP、HTTP等。
- 配置错误:系统或网络配置不当,如弱口令、开放端口等。
二、企业安全漏洞审计
2.1 审计的目的
- 识别潜在的安全风险。
- 评估安全漏洞的严重程度。
- 制定针对性的安全策略和措施。
2.2 审计方法
- 静态代码分析:对源代码进行静态分析,发现潜在的安全漏洞。
- 动态代码分析:在程序运行过程中检测安全漏洞。
- 渗透测试:模拟攻击者的行为,发现实际存在的安全漏洞。
- 配置审计:检查系统配置是否符合安全要求。
2.3 审计流程
- 确定审计范围和目标。
- 收集相关文档和资料。
- 进行安全漏洞扫描和评估。
- 编写审计报告,提出整改建议。
三、企业安全漏洞管理
3.1 管理原则
- 预防为主,防治结合:在安全漏洞出现之前,采取措施预防其发生。
- 及时响应,持续改进:对已发现的安全漏洞及时响应,持续改进安全防护措施。
3.2 管理措施
- 建立安全漏洞管理制度:明确漏洞管理流程、职责和奖惩机制。
- 定期进行安全培训:提高员工的安全意识和技能。
- 使用安全防护工具:如防火墙、入侵检测系统、防病毒软件等。
- 加强安全配置管理:确保系统配置符合安全要求。
- 及时更新和补丁管理:及时修复已知的安全漏洞。
四、案例分析
以下是一个企业安全漏洞管理的案例分析:
案例背景:某企业发现其官方网站存在SQL注入漏洞,可能导致用户信息泄露。
处理过程:
- 确定漏洞类型:SQL注入。
- 评估漏洞严重程度:可能导致用户信息泄露。
- 采取措施:修复漏洞,更新数据库配置,加强输入验证。
- 验证修复效果:进行渗透测试,确保漏洞已修复。
五、总结
企业安全漏洞审计与管理是企业安全防护的重要组成部分。通过深入了解安全漏洞,采取有效的审计和管理措施,企业可以有效降低安全风险,保障业务稳定运营。
